Kontane Logistics to Locate Auto Parts Assembly Logistics Plant in Summerville, South Carolina
05/29/2020
Founded in 1975, Kontane Logistics, Inc. offers a variety services, including warehousing, packaging and distribution. Additionally, Kontane Logistics, Inc. specializes in providing just in time (solutions to the truck and automotive manufacturing industry.
Kontane Logistics, Inc.’s new facility will be used for light tire and wheel assembly for Volvo Cars. It will also provide for the expanded support of line sequencing and other value-added services offered to Volvo Cars’ supply network. The facility is expected to be online by the fourth quarter of 2020.
“We are excited to partner with Volvo on such a critical component of their manufacturing process. The growth of the automotive industry in the South Carolina Lowcountry has been tremendous over the past five years. Kontane Logistics, Inc.’s proximity to these automotive plants, along with our extensive experience in the industry, have allowed us to provide a vital and timely service,” said Kontane Logistics, Inc. COO Rusty Byrd.
